A novel defected ground structure, with a predominantly magnetic coupling, is designed, fabricated, and used to suppress the out-of-band harmonics of a class of multiband filter, characterized by very abrupt spurious response. A one-pole lowpass filter is realized solely by making slots on the ground plane and keeping the original filter structure unchanged. The proposed structure has very minor effect on the performance of the original multiband filter, for example, on fractional bandwidths or level of S-11. Measurements show the achieved suppression level of the filter spurious response to vary from 13 to 37 dB over a frequency range of about 1.5 GHz. Excellent agreements are observed between measurements and simulations within the filter bands. The filter size is maintained compact as the original.
